Job Description :

Overview:
Our partner managers strengthen relationships with systems integrators and business partners to collaboratively sell and promote the adoption of Esri’s technology. We invite you to use your experience and passion to increase revenue, drive Esri’s presence in the Startup technology community, and identify key partner solutions. You will work closely with internal teams across the organization and Esri’s distributor network to help partners take full advantage of our technology and market presence.

At Esri, we are committed to our customers and their success. It is a place for you to do your best work and partner with our customers amid a supportive culture that encourages creativity, collaboration, and passion.
Responsibilities:
  • Collaborate with others. Gain complete knowledge of the Esri partner program, product components, application, and value propositions of Esri solutions for partners. Work with account teams to create compelling account plans and to align partner solutions to customer opportunities. Assist business partners in closely aligning their development, marketing, and sales plans with Esri’s goals and objectives.
  • Build relationships. Prospect, develop, and implement location strategies to and with partner organizations. Maintain a healthy pipeline of business growth opportunities. Provide on-site support at Esri events for partner-centric training workshops and technology updates as needed. Use whiteboard sessions to support visual storytelling
  • Be an expert. Clearly articulate the strength and value of Esri technology as it relates to partner organizations in the public and/or private sectors. Pursue professional and personal development to ensure competitive knowledge.
  • Deliver results. Assist potential partners with questions and direct them to the most appropriate resource for further action. Successfully execute the account management and sales processes for all partner opportunities.
Requirements:
  • 3+ years of successfully supporting customers in a sales, consulting, or relevant industry role
  • Experience supporting business partner network and/or systems integrators
  • Experience creating partnerships and establishing yourself as a trusted advisor with customers
  • Outstanding negotiation, communication, and presentation skills
  • Understanding of sales process, account planning and business assessment as it relates to partners
  • Experience in channel management and/or business partner development and ability to develop industry channel strategy
  • Familiarity with Esri technology in support of partner campaigns across the lifecycle (planning, targeting, analysis, communications)
  • Ability to travel domestically or internationally 25-50%
  • Bachelor’s or master’s in GIS, Information Technology, or a related field, or equivalent work experience
Recommended Qualifications:
  • Understanding of GIS, Esri technology, and other trending technology themes such as cloud, big data, IoT, drones, digital twin, AI/ML, graph analytics, and more
  • General knowledge of data science or spatial analysis and how it is used for problem solving and uncovering patterns and trends within organizations
  • Experience managing the sales life cycle
  • Working understanding of how early-stage business are financed and motivated
  • Familiarity with technology licensing models and concepts
The Company:

Our passion for improving quality of life through geography is at the heart of everything we do. Esri’s geographic information system (GIS) technology inspires and enables governments, universities, and businesses worldwide to save money, lives, and our environment through a deeper understanding of the changing world around them.

Esri’s competitive total rewards strategy includes industry-leading health and welfare benefits: medical, dental, vision, basic and supplemental life insurance for employees (and their families), 401(k) and profit-sharing programs, minimum accrual of 80 hours of vacation leave, twelve paid holidays throughout the calendar year, and opportunities for personal and professional growth. Base salary is one component of our total rewards strategy. Compensation decisions and the base range for this role take into account many factors including but not limited to skill sets; experience and training; licensure and certifications; and other business and organizational needs.


A reasonable estimate of the base salary range is $69,680.00 - $120,640.00.
